"Luce Bar & Kitchen" in San Diego offers a diverse American menu suitable for breakfast, brunch, or dinner. With a wide range of vegetarian options, this casual spot also features a full bar and happy hour specials. Customers rave about the flavorful dishes like chilaquiles, honey hot pizza, and crispy lasagna. The intimate courtyard setting provides the perfect backdrop for a date night or a relaxing evening with friends. The attentive service and eclectic menu make Luce a standout choice for any occasion. We were staying at Mission Bay Resort and looking for nearby restaurants. Luce Bar & Kitchen was close by, just across the I-5 freeway. Initially, we considered walking, but with a 40-minute estimate, we decided to drive. The restaurant was relatively busy, with a few available tables outside. We were invited to choose any outdoor seating, and they were dog-friendly, even bringing water for our pups, which was very thoughtful. We started with the steamed clams, which were excellent in a flavorful tomato sauce. The quinoa and carrot salad, served with hummus at the bottom, was fresh and delicious. We also had the salmon appetizer with wasabi sauce, which was not too spicy--my son was able to enjoy it. The boys shared carnitas tacos and liked them very much. I tried their strawberry mule, which was refreshing, and they made a virgin mojito for my son, which he loved. We finished our meal with an ice cream sandwich, which was a perfect end to the evening. The ambiance of the place was charming, with a strong local vibe. Thanks to the large open windows, we felt almost as if we were seated indoors, not missing out on the ambiance despite sitting outside.
